There is a problem in the wedding industry that has been around for some time - professional recommendations. Unfortunately there are some wedding vendors that "team up" and offer to recommend each other simply to help each other get business. In my opinion it is very unprofessional to recommend another vendor unless you are doing so for the benefit of the couple, and not yourself.
This problem is especially widespread in the reception halls. Many halls will hand couples a "preferred vendor list" or book. What they don't disclose to the couple is that each vendor paid to be on the list or in the book. In many cases they have no first-hand knowledge of the vendor's work. Please do not book from the preferred vendor list until you look at all your options. You may not end up with the best vendor for your wedding and will continue to promote this unethical business practice.
